How ‘Forrest Gump’ Changed Gary Sinise’s Destiny
2:15
When Gary Sinise accepted the role of Lieutenant Dan in the award-winning film “Forrest Gump”, he had no way of predicting the impact it would have on his life. Through his advocacy work with veterans, Gary found that many service members connected with the story of Lieutenant Dan, and how he was able to heal his trauma and return to civilian life. Today, Gary continues his mission to serve and honor America’s veterans and first responders through the Gary Sinise Foundation.
